Canceling touch pointerdown in a touch-action:none region fires a pointercancel |
||
Issue descriptionChrome Version: 53.0.2767.4 (Official Build) dev (64-bit) 0. Enable PointerEvents, enable touch emulation. 1. http://output.jsbin.com/jayicu 2. Touch-and-drag in target0. 3. Touch-and-drag in target1. Expected result: Both Step 2 & 3 should produce this event stream: pointerdown, pointermove+, pointerup. What happens instead of that? Step 3 instead produces this event stream: pointerdown, pointermove, pointercancel.
